主要内容一阶逻辑等值式与基本的等值式置换规则、换名规则.ppt

主要内容一阶逻辑等值式与基本的等值式置换规则、换名规则.ppt

ID:57041416

大小:329.00 KB

页数:36页

时间:2020-07-27

主要内容一阶逻辑等值式与基本的等值式置换规则、换名规则.ppt_第1页
主要内容一阶逻辑等值式与基本的等值式置换规则、换名规则.ppt_第2页
主要内容一阶逻辑等值式与基本的等值式置换规则、换名规则.ppt_第3页
主要内容一阶逻辑等值式与基本的等值式置换规则、换名规则.ppt_第4页
主要内容一阶逻辑等值式与基本的等值式置换规则、换名规则.ppt_第5页
资源描述:

《主要内容一阶逻辑等值式与基本的等值式置换规则、换名规则.ppt》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、主要内容一阶逻辑等值式与基本的等值式置换规则、换名规则、代替规则前束范式自然推理系统NL及其推理规则第五章一阶逻辑等值演算与推理15.1一阶逻辑等值式与置换规则定义5.1设A,B是两个谓词公式,如果AB是永真式,则称A与B等值,记作AB,并称AB是等值式基本等值式第一组命题逻辑中16组基本等值式的代换实例例如,xF(x)xF(x),xF(x)yG(y)xF(x)yG(y)等第二组(1)消去量词等值式设D={a1,a2,…,an}①xA(x)A(a1)A(a2)…A(an)②

2、xA(x)A(a1)A(a2)…A(an)2基本等值式(2)量词否定等值式①xA(x)xA(x)②xA(x)xA(x)(3)量词辖域收缩与扩张等值式.A(x)是含x自由出现的公式,B中不含x的自由出现关于全称量词的:①x(A(x)B)xA(x)B②x(A(x)B)xA(x)B③x(A(x)B)xA(x)B④x(BA(x))BxA(x)3基本等值式关于存在量词的:①x(A(x)B)xA(x)B②x(A(x)B)xA(x)B③x(A

3、(x)B)xA(x)B④x(BA(x))BxA(x)(4)量词分配等值式①x(A(x)B(x))xA(x)xB(x)②x(A(x)B(x))xA(x)xB(x)注意:对,对无分配律4置换规则、换名规则、代替规则1.置换规则设(A)是含A的公式,那么,若AB,则(A)(B).2.换名规则设A为一公式,将A中某量词辖域中个体变项的所有约束出现及相应的指导变元换成该量词辖域中未曾出现过的个体变项符号,其余部分不变,设所得公式为A,则AA.3.代替规则设A为一

4、公式,将A中某个个体变项的所有自由出现用A中未曾出现过的个体变项符号代替,其余部分不变,设所得公式为A,则AA.5实例例1将下面命题用两种形式符号化,并证明两者等值:(1)没有不犯错误的人解令F(x):x是人,G(x):x犯错误.x(F(x)G(x))或x(F(x)G(x))x(F(x)G(x))x(F(x)G(x))量词否定等值式x(F(x)G(x))置换x(F(x)G(x))置换6实例(2)不是所有的人都爱看电影解令F(x):x是人,G(x):爱看电影.x(F

5、(x)G(x))或x(F(x)G(x))x(F(x)G(x))x(F(x)G(x))量词否定等值式x(F(x)G(x))置换x(F(x)G(x))置换7实例例2将公式化成等值的不含既有约束出现、又有自由出现的个体变项:x(F(x,y,z)yG(x,y,z))解x(F(x,y,z)yG(x,y,z))x(F(x,y,z)tG(x,t,z))换名规则xt(F(x,y,z)G(x,t,z))辖域扩张等值式或者x(F(x,y,z)yG(x,y,z))

6、x(F(x,u,z)yG(x,y,z))代替规则xy(F(x,u,z)G(x,y,z))辖域扩张等值式8实例例3设个体域D={a,b,c},消去下述公式中的量词:(1)xy(F(x)G(y))解xy(F(x)G(y))(y(F(a)G(y)))(y(F(b)G(y)))(y(F(c)G(y)))((F(a)G(a))(F(a)G(b))(F(a)G(c)))((F(b)G(a))(F(b)G(b))(F(b)G(c)))((F(c)G(a))(

7、F(c)G(b))(F(c)G(c)))9实例解法二xy(F(x)G(y))x(F(x)yG(y))辖域缩小等值式x(F(x)G(a)G(b)G(c))(F(a)G(a)G(b)G(c))(F(b)G(a)G(b)G(c))(F(c)G(a)G(b)G(c))10实例(2)xyF(x,y)xyF(x,y)x(F(x,a)F(x,b)F(x,c))(F(a,a)F(a,b)F(a,c))(F(b,a)F(b,b)F(b,c))(F(c,

8、a)F(c,b)F(c,c))115.2一阶逻辑前束范式定义5.2设A为一个一阶逻辑公式,若A具有如下形式Q1x1Q2x2…QkxkB则称A为前束范式,其中Qi(1ik)为或,B为不含量词的公式.例如,x(F(x)G(x))xy(F(x)(G(y)H(x,y)))是前束范式而x(F(x)G(x))x(F(x)

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。